DrekavacA South Slavic night-being often linked with the souls of unbaptised or improperly buried dead. Its cry is the warning; descriptions of its body shift from village to village.UpyrA Slavic term for a dangerous returning dead figure, often associated with improper burial or an unclean death. Later vampire fiction borrows the word but should not overwrite older regional meanings.VukodlakA South Slavic wolf-skinned being whose name means wolf-hair. In Serbia, Bosnia, and neighbouring lands the word often names a revenant that drinks blood, not the literary werewolf of Western Europe.
